Book Synopsis

Help your child be the top of the class with the best-selling home-study series from Carol Vorderman.

Carol Vorderman can help your child succeed in science with this homeschool learning resource for 5-6 year olds. Science Made Easy is one of Carol Vorderman''s series of DK workbooks packed with notes and tips to make home learning about science easy and fun! Follow the exercises and activities with your child at home to strengthen their learning in school. Each title contains a progress chart so your child can keep track of all the exercises they have completed and colour in the topic stars as they go. Helpful parents'' notes explain what children need to know at each stage and what''s being covered in the curriculum, so you can support and homeschool your child with confidence.
